Salary £45,574, 10% annual bonus potential, 25 days annual leave plus bank holidays rising with service and a company pension scheme with highly competitive contribution rates. Permanent, Full time. Royal Mail Farringdon.

About The Role

Reporting to the Head of Strategy Development, you’ll design and build analytical models, dashboards, and reports that support forecasting, scenario planning, and strategic initiatives. You’ll work across functions to deliver insights that inform investment decisions and drive performance.

Key Responsibilities

  • Collect, clean, and analyse data from multiple sources to support strategic initiatives
  • Build predictive models and apply statistical techniques to identify trends and inform long-term planning
  • Develop dashboards and visualisations for senior stakeholders, including the Executive Board
  • Collaborate with Strategy, Finance, Commercial, and Operational teams to deliver tailored insights
  • Automate reporting processes and contribute to a data-driven culture
  • Stay current with industry best practices and analytical tools

About You

You’re a curious and detail-oriented analyst with strong technical skills and a collaborative mindset. You thrive in fast-paced environments and enjoy translating complex data into clear, actionable insights.

What You’ll Bring

  • Strong analytical or numerical background with experience handling large datasets
  • Proficiency in SQL, Google Cloud Platform, and advanced Excel; Python or R desirable
  • Experience with data visualisation tools (Power BI, Tableau, or Looker)
  • Understanding of statistical methods and their practical application
  • Excellent communication skills and ability to explain technical findings clearly
  • Degree in Data Science, Statistics, Mathematics, Economics, or similar STEM discipline; Master’s desirable

How to prepare for a job interview at Royal Mail

✨Know Your Data Tools

Make sure you brush up on your SQL, Google Cloud Platform, and Excel skills before the interview. Be ready to discuss how you've used these tools in past projects, as well as any experience with data visualisation tools like Power BI or Tableau.

✨Prepare for Competency Questions

Since the interview will include competency-based questions, think of specific examples from your previous work that demonstrate your analytical skills and ability to collaborate across teams.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ers.

✨Showcase Your Curiosity

As a data analyst, being curious is key! Be prepared to talk about how you stay current with industry trends and best practices. Mention any recent articles, courses, or tools you've explored that could benefit the role.

✨Communicate Clearly

You’ll need to explain complex data insights to non-technical stakeholders, so practice simplifying your findings. Think about how you can convey your technical knowledge in a way that’s easy to understand, especially for senior management.
